• Avoid exposing your product to rain, moisture or other liquids
to protect against damage to the product or injury to you.
• Keep the product and any cords and cables away from
operating machinery.
• If the product overheats, if the product has been dropped
or damaged, if the product has a damaged cord or plug, or
if the product has been dropped in a liquid, discontinue use
and contact your hearing care professional.
• Dispose of the product according to local standards and
regulations.
• Do not use in areas where there are explosive hazards.
Ignition of flammable atmospheres
• Do not use the product in environments where there is a
danger of ignition of flammable gasses.
General Precautions
i
• Do not use this device in locations where it is forbidden to
use electronic devices.
• X-ray radiation (e.g. CT scans, MRI scans) may adversely
affect the correct functioning of this device. We recommend
that you switch the device OFF before undergoing X-ray
procedures and keep it outside the room.
• High-powered electronic equipment, larger electronic instal-
lations and metallic structures may impair and significantly
reduce the operating range.
• If the hearing instruments do not respond to the device
because of an unusual field disturbance, move away from the
disturbing field.
• Your hearing instruments and this device were given a unique
communication code during the fitting. This ensures that the
device will not affect hearing instruments worn by others.
• Do not make any changes or modifications to this device.
• Opening the ReSound Unite Phone Clip+ might damage it.
If problems occur which cannot be resolved, consult your
hearing care professional.
• ReSound Unite Phone Clip+ may only be repaired by an
authorized service center.
